Alexandra Attractions

Alexandra is the heart of New Zealand's Otago and is surrounded by vineyards, orchards, and ranches. It is a hub for New Zealand's public transportation and is conveniently located for day trips to popular destinations such as Queenstown, Dunedin, Wanaka and Invercargil. Visitors can enjoy Alexandra's many eateries, wineries, parks, artists’ studios and the golf courses. It sits on the Clutha river with peaceful picnic areas and access to the Clutha bike trail and offers opportunities for recreation including boating, swimming, fishing or exploring the hills and valleys by foot, mountain bike or four-wheel drive. Alexandra has four distinct seasons and is a popular place to visit all year.

About the Otago Region

Otago is a southeastern region on New Zealand's South Island. Its terrain encompasses snow-capped mountains, glacial lakes and a rugged peninsula sheltering sandy beaches and wildlife like penguins. Queenstown, a lakeside resort town framed by the dramatic Southern Alps, is famous for adventure sports like bungee jumping and paragliding. Otago boasts of dozens of wineries, many considered among the world's best.

New Zealand is one of the world's greatest tourist destinations. Here are some reasons New Zealand could be your trip of a lifetime:

1) Unspoiled scenery. New Zealand has some of the most diverse environments on earth, from beaches and rain forests to mountains, lakes, glaciers and even volcanoes. Many of these different natural features can be visited in the same day.

2) The people. New Zealanders are naturally warm and friendly people. Wherever you go you will receive a warm welcome.

3) The climate. New Zealand provides the beauty and activities of all four seasons. Although distinct, the seasons don't have the extremes of hot and cold found in many other countries.

4) Safety. Crime is low in New Zealand and as a tourist you are unlikely to encounter problems. Furthermore, there are virtually no lethal creatures amongst New Zealand's wildlife so you can explore without concern for being bitten or eaten!

5) The culture. New Zealand was inhabited by the local native people, the Maori, before the arrival of the Europeans in the 1700s. New Zealand today is a fascinating blend of cultures who mingle and thrive in a peaceful yet vibrant society.

These are just some of the reasons why your visit to New Zealand will be both memorable and unique. It's a very special place - come and enjoy!
